José Manuel Fernández (IES Pablo Picasso Málaga, Málaga), Encarna López (IES Reyes Católicos, Vélez- Málaga)

Workshop: “From the space to the plane and viceversa: Projections in Neotrie"

The dihedral system involves a geometric system which uses the orthogonal projection to represent three-dimensional figures on the plane. Although it is not included in the curriculum of the mathematics' subject, it is part of the necessary contents for a basic technical training of quality and that is included in the curriculum of other areas. Neotrie VR, as a VR environment to create, manipulate and play with 3d geometric objects, offers a unique opportunity to overcome the difficulties that the learning of these contents offers to the students.

Grażyna Morga (Zespół Szkolno-Przedszkolny, Żernicy, Poland)

Talk: “Educational pilot experience using Neotrie”

The possibilities of using Neotrie to teach geometry of children aged 11-14 years old are presented. Neotrie is tested as a part of math lessons at the Primary School in Żernica (Poland). The purpose of these tests is to analyze the possible didactic applications of the program and formulate opinions and feedback for its further improvement.

The basis for the implementation of the software were the lesson scenarios developed based on the core curriculum in math, in Poland. In total, 25 lessons were carried out. Moreover, the additional classes were also organized within the scheme of the scientific circle. After each lesson, the teacher kept a log with the information about the tasks carried out, the advantages and disadvantages of the program as well as important recommendations for other users.

It is observed that the pupils find NeoTrie classes more attractive than those with the use of other didactic methods. Since Neotrie had been implemented, the pupils became more engaged, open-minded and active. Especially younger children, but also older, weaker ones and those with some dysfunctionalities more easily overcome their timidity.

Concluding, Neotrie VR is an excellent tool for teaching spatial geometry, helping children to organize their geometric knowledge, increase their creativeness and have fun.

Juan Jesús Ojeda (Universidad de Almería)

Talk: “Natural interaction in education of special needs”

This is a join work with José Antonio Piedra, Luis Iribarne, and César Bernal. In the 21st century, the landscape of education has changed dramatically due to the application of technology in teaching and learning. This is especially true for teaching children with special needs. Technology has made it possible for the special needs children to be actively involved in their learning. The use of interactive whiteboards in the Special Education Center Princesa Sofia presented a few challenges for both the teachers and the students, hence KiNEEt was developed to overcome these problems. KiNEEt is a system which has been developed with the major aim of improving physical and cognitive skills in students with special needs. https://link.springer.com/article/10.1007/s11042-018-5678-1

Eloy Almeida Fleitas (CIVITAS, Centro Especializado en Personas con Discapacidad Intelectual, Gran Canaria)

Talk: “Virtual Reallity adapted to people with Intelectual Disabilities.”

Virtual reality (VR) is shown as a new and motivating tool, being interesant in teaching- learning processes. It also generate sensations that stimulates the senses. Because of that, existing the shortage of studies, from CIVITAS it is considered very important to explore the potential benefits that can offer VR in the population of intellectual disability.

The R+D department of CIVITAS is developing a project based in the use of NeoTrie, and other virtual environments, as software for the creation of activities adapted to people with intellectual disability. Its areas of application include, from programmes of cognitive stimulation, where they work the attentional system, mnesic capabilities, visospatial and visoconstructive functions until the knowledge of their corporal scheme and laterality.
